WHAT IS CONTACT DERMATITIS ?
Contact Dermatitis is inflammation of the skin caused by an allergic
reaction to contact with an animal, vegetable, or chemical substance; a
condition that is commonly associated with many occupations.

WHAT ARE THE VOLATILE COMPOUNDS IN RUBBER
LATEX GLOVES THAT CAUSE ALLERGIES ?
Most contact allergies are caused by mercaptopenzothiazole and zinc
oxide, both of which are used as rubber "accelerations" in
manufacturing.
